How they compare

Finland currently reports 12 years against 12 years in Qatar, a difference of 0 years.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 25 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Qatar ahead.

Finland ranks 33rd and Qatar ranks 33rd of 197 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Finland averaged higher in 1 and Qatar in 1.

Duration of compulsory education is the number of years that children are legally obliged to attend school.
